Park and Recreation Activities - Eagan Parks and Recreation
- Preschool programs (creative, recreational, and socialization) for children ages 3 - 5 including basketball, ballet dancing instruction, jazz dancing instruction, track and field, tennis, hiking, musical instrument instruction, and day camps
- Youth programs for children ages 6 - 12 including field trips, playgrounds with birthday parties, classes, fishing, and special events
- Teen programs for teens ages 13 - 17 such as field trips and special events
- Adult sports providing recreational league play for basketball, boot hockey, broomball, flag football, sand volleyball, soccer, softball, volleyball, and wiffleball
- Senior activities and recreational opportunities including bingo, craft projects, quilting group, book clubs, monthly potlucks and speakers, and field trips
- Family programs available to help parents and children explore and have fun as a family
- Banquet and meeting facilities available at Eagan Community Center
- Group fitness classes, running track, gymnasium, and weight training available at Eagan Community Center
- Ice hockey and public skating available at Eagan Civic Arena
- Retreat center available at Moonshine Park 1317 Jurdy Road
- Cartooning, ceramics, drawing, jewelry making, painting, and sculpting classes at Eagan Art House
- Fitness facility at Eagan Community Center
- Accepts passport applications
- Dog park at Thresher Fields Park 3200 Brochert Lane features open spaces and lake access. The area is fenced in and includes a separate area for smaller dogs.
- Adapted therapeutic sports programs for children ages 6 - 13 with autism and physical disabilities
- Cascade Bay Water Park
- Safety camp for children with information about fire safety, fire prevention, personal safety, and how to play it safe in everyday situations. Other day camps also available.
- Walking program

Youth Development Programming - Boys and Girls Club - Rochester
Promotes youth development by instilling a sense of accomplishment, competence, belonging, and usefulness. Programs:
- Academic success: Goal is for every member to graduate on time with a plan for their future, whether that plan is post-secondary or a career. Homework help, tutoring, mentoring, chess club, computer classes, and career exploration.
- Character and leadership: Offers programs designed to help members practice and strengthen leadership and problem-solving skills. Community service and support groups.
- Healthy lifestyles: Programs help members learn how to engage in positive behaviors, set personal goals and grow into self-sufficient adults who can make healthy choices. Yoga, exercise classes, gardening instruction, and gym time.
- The arts: Offers a variety of arts programming so that members can learn to express themselves through visual arts, applied arts and performing arts in a safe space. Painting, drawing, and bracelet making.

Youth Classes and Camps - Minneapolis College of Art and Design - MCAD
Offers several programs for youth classes and camps for ages 6 - 18. Courses include:
- Teen Art Classes: Drawing, painting, photography, comic art, animation, and a variety of media/materials. Scholarships are available for these courses. These are designed for youth ages 12 - 15.
- Pre-College Classes: Offers high school students the chance to learn from professional artists in art and design during the school year or summer session. Classes offered can be earned as college credits. These are designed for students ages 16 and over. A post-secondary enrollment option is offered as an honors program for high-school seniors, free of charge.
- Student Classes: Offers class themes including painting, bookmaking, animation, portraits, and partners with the University of Minnesota Raptor Center for young children ages 6 - 12.

Community Education - Rosemount-Apple Valley-Eagan Public Schools Independent School District 196
- Adult Enrichment Classes: Computers, cooking, money management, fitness, personal development, and more
- Aquatics Programs: Swimming lessons for ages 6 months and older, open swim activities, lap swim, water exercise, water safety education, pool rental, Automated External Defibrillator training, and CPR instruction
- Facilities Scheduling: Manages use of district facilities, indoor and outdoor, outside of regular school day for community usage
- Family/Youth Enrichment: Works to strengthen families by providing parenting skills, spending time in positive activities together in classes, on tours, in fitness sessions, music and other social events; after-school programming; additional evening and weekend opportunities for children preschool age - high school to develop new skills and build new friendships
- Summer Programs: Enrichment classes including painting, public speaking, entrepreneurial training, hiking, mature driver training, cooking, musical instrument instruction, tap dancing instruction, ballet dancing instruction, band/orchestra groups, golf, day camps, and gymnastics. Summer math and language arts correspondence programs offered.
- Trips and Tours: Educational trips/tours for adults and families with children
- Youth Services and After School Youth Enrichment: Enrichment classes including basketball, karate, Tae Kwon Do, volleyball, volunteerism, leadership training and opportunities for youth to connect with their communities. Also facilitates Youth Connection Council, a youth-adult advisory board that addresses issues and needs related to school-age youth in the district and provides opportunities to serve the community.

Youth Activities - Hospitality House Youth Development
Social, recreational, athletic, educational, and spiritual development programs and activities focusing on youth ages 5 - 18, including:
- Athletic and recreational activities, including basketball and baseball, developmental and competitive teams
- Christmas with Dignity gives parents the opportunity to purchase new gifts for their children at 10% of retail cost
- Creative and Performing Arts programs: Youth choir, Praise Dance, Friday Fun, and Saturday creative arts
- Educational enrichment and after-school and summer programs providing: Individual tutoring, classroom academic enrichment activities, computer skills development, recreational games and skill development, creative arts, life skills, leadership development, and service learning
- Friday Midnight Basketball for young men 16 - 22
- Partnership programs including: Cub Scouts, Girl Scouts, and Christmas with Dignity for families
- Volunteer, Internship and community service opportunities for youth and adults
